Arizona’s Legalization Of Health care Marijuana With Prop 203

Health care Cannabis was handed in November 2010 Arizona with Prop 203, becoming the fifteenth US Condition to acknowledge its medicinal attributes for various debilitating medical problems. The Arizona Office of Wellness Services is now assembling the Rules and Rules for its dispensing and utilization.

Cannabis was legal until finally 1937 in the US. It was commonly recommended medicinally. yoursite.com was brought ahead of Congress in 1937, which was passed and positioned a tax on the sale of cannabis. This tax equaled roughly one particular greenback on anybody who commercially dealt cannabis. The ACT did not criminalize the possession or usage of cannabis nonetheless. The American Health-related Association opposed the bill, arguing that cannabis was not hazardous and that its medicinal use would be severely curtailed by prohibition. Within 4 many years, medical cannabis was withdrawn from the US pharmaceutical market place simply because of the law’s specifications.

In 1970, the Managed Substances Act was handed, creating Marijuana a Schedule 1 Narcotic. A Plan 1 Narcotic is supposedly 1 that has a higher likely for abuse, no health-related use, and not secure to use under medical supervision. As you will study shortly in this E-Book, a whole lot of states disagree, and Arizona is the latest to comprehend marijuana’s benefits medicinally.

In 1996 California grew to become the first point out to legalize medical cannabis. The California Compassionate Use Act, known as Proposition 215, authorized patients freedom from prosecution with a physician’s suggestion. The federal government went soon after the initiative and threatened to arrest physicians for recommending it, but a federal court selection safeguarded medical professionals underneath the First Modification.

In spite of persistence of federal oppositions, quite a few states have passed their personal health care cannabis rules, with the most recent becoming Arizona. Canada has also transformed their legal guidelines with regards to medical marijuana as effectively. In 2005, the Supreme Court upheld the federal ban on marijuana but did not issue the validity of the condition legal guidelines. As a result, individuals are secured from state prosecution in the states with lawful health-related marijuana, but not federal. Equally the DEA and Justice Department have stated they will not want to go after individuals, only huge traffickers.

There had been not numerous regulations place into area in California upon passing medicinal cannabis. Colorado subsequently passed it in 2000. Owing to federal laws neither condition had common abuse of healthcare marijuana with the prospect of federal prosecution looming.

That all altered in 2009. President Obama introduced his administration would no more time use federal resources to go after dispensaries and individuals as prolonged as they complied with point out laws. Dispensaries began to multiply like rabbits, and inside of a handful of months patients have been signing up in Colorado at a price of 1000 per working day. In Los Angeles alone, health care cannabis dispensaries outnumber McDonald’s and Starbucks by two to one.

Arizona grew to become the fifteenth condition to legalize health-related marijuana with Prop 203 passing in November of 2010. It was an extremely shut vote that took over 11 times soon after the real election to finalize the rely. one.7 million people voted and at first the vote was 7000 votes from it, but when it was last it won by somewhat over 4000 votes.

Voters have passed health care cannabis in Arizona 2 times in the past but due to the fact of wording and conflicting federal regulations practically nothing actually went into influence. Marijuana remains completely illegal under federal regulation. It is a Routine 1 Drug under the US Controlled Substances Act, which indicates it is regarded as having large abuse potential and no medical use. Its possession, sale, manufacture, transportation and distribution for any objective are towards federal regulation.

Nevertheless, a lot more and far more states keep on to regarded its medicinal reasons. Fifteen states now have laws permitting healthcare use of marijuana. These laws exempt clients from legal charges for private possession and/or cultivation of little quantities with a doctor’s advice. What this implies is because the mind-boggling majority of smaller scale drug offenses are prosecuted by point out regulation, clients are usually safe in these states from arrest (as lengthy as regional law is followed).
